Transaction 8d50830c3ee16c8bf6ffe54acd1e625e904dec31ac1655535a273bb1c67bbf73

1 Input
2 Outputs
  • 8d50830c3ee16c8bf6ffe54acd1e625e904dec31ac1655535a273bb1c67bbf73:0
  • value  107214161
    address  3FKcbFCTGYi4ik5XXjuPSyHLPtatgCBkpo
  • 8d50830c3ee16c8bf6ffe54acd1e625e904dec31ac1655535a273bb1c67bbf73:1
  • value  203800
    address  1EsjLoJsH85iTUCVTygXheHTXaA1dY2DQF